Synopsis

These four Latin dialogues defend and illustrate the relationship between French and Greek, and oppose the then commonly held theory of Hebrew as mother-language. Placing the treatise in the context of the literary and political debates of the time, the rich paratext offers a critical analysis of the text and its sources.
